The Heart of Amsterdam: The Rembrandt House Museum

Located in what was once Rembrandt van Rijn’s home and studio, this museum provides an intimate glimpse into the life and creative process of one of history's most renowned artists. Traverse through rooms where he lived and created his masterpieces.

Museum Highlights:

  • Original Artworks: Marvel at Rembrandt’s original etchings and drawings, showcasing delicate artistry on paper.
  • Diverse Exhibitions: Explore exhibitions like 'Explore Thuis' and 'Rembrandt and Amsterdam,' offering insights into his artistic growth and personal journey.
  • Live Demonstrations: Experience traditional etching and pigment preparation techniques through expert-led demonstrations, bringing Rembrandt's creative methods to life.
  • Multimedia Guide Access: Use text, images, audio, and video content in 14 languages with a special guide for children, enhancing your understanding of his world.
  • Engaging Experience for Families: The multimedia guide tailored for kids ensures that young visitors remain captivated and inspired during their museum visit.

Policies on Prohibited Items

  • Luggage that is large, including suitcases and oversized bags, cannot be brought inside the museum for security purposes.
  • The venue does not permit pets due to certain restrictions in place.
  • Consumption of food and beverages within exhibition areas is prohibited.

Flash photography along with tripods and filming equipment are disallowed inside the premises.

Museum Accessibility Details

  • The museum does not accommodate wheelchair access.

You may bring your guide dogs to accompany you at this location.
